Output 21d41b5cd10bbb8fe2aa84bb5776850ca8d1b0cc08d8d3a598341f6a553f2c8b:0

value
42501902
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90d4a30760d172557f7a3bff2aeceff7f2e9b1ba OP_EQUALVERIFY OP_CHECKSIG
address
1ECo2tbipMhczrFwyii8qE4ydFfLfBTLHM
transaction
21d41b5cd10bbb8fe2aa84bb5776850ca8d1b0cc08d8d3a598341f6a553f2c8b
confirmations
306054
spent
true